Background technique
Being wirelessly input to output control equipment is a kind of control equipment, is used to centralization and controls wireless aps, includes: to AP management It is wirelessly input to, wirelessly output etc..Traditional WLAN is due to being no longer satisfied those wireless networks there is limitation Scale is bigger, and highly dependent upon the advanced level user of wireless traffic.
It is existing when installation control cabinet, to need to hold control cabinet on one side based on being wirelessly input to output control equipment, one While control cabinet is fixed, a people is difficult to complete, time-consuming and laborious.

As shown in Figure 1-3, based on output control equipment is wirelessly input to, including cabinet 1 and the first support plate 2 are controlled, first Support plate 2 is set to 3 side wall of metope, and 2 sidewall bottom of the first support plate is equipped with control box 4, is equipped with second at the top of the first support plate 2 Fagging 5,5 side wall of the second support plate are equipped with connecting rod 6, and 6 side of connecting rod is connected with 2 side wall of the first support plate, and control cabinet 1 pushes up Portion is equipped with bail 7, and control 1 side wall of cabinet is equipped with third link block 28, offers through slot 8 at the top of the second support plate 5, and second 5 top of fagging is equipped with sliding rail 9 on the outside of through slot 8, and matching is equipped with slide plate 10 in sliding rail 9, and 9 side wall side of sliding rail is equipped with first baffle 11, the 9 side wall other side of sliding rail is equipped with second baffle 12, and 5 top of the second support plate is equipped with the first link block 13 on the outside of sliding rail 9, First motor 14 is equipped at the top of first link block 13, output shaft one end of first motor 14 is equipped with first rotating shaft 15, and slide plate 10 pushes up Portion side is equipped with rack gear 16, the second link block 18 and connecting plate 19, and the flank of tooth matching of rack gear 16 is equipped with gear 17, first rotating shaft 15 Through gear 17, connecting plate 19 is set between rack gear 16 and the second link block 18, and the second motor is equipped at the top of the second link block 18 20, output shaft one end of the second motor 20 is equipped with the second shaft 21, and the second shaft 21 runs through connecting plate 19,21 outer wall of the second shaft It is arranged with reel 22, reel 22 is set between the second motor 20 and connecting plate 19, and through-hole 23, slide plate 10 are offered at the top of slide plate 10 Top is equipped with connecting shaft 24 above through-hole 23, and 24 outer wall of connecting shaft is arranged with fixed pulley 25, and fixed pulley 25 passes through through-hole 23, volume 22 inside of cylinder is equipped with wirerope 26, and wirerope 26 passes through fixed pulley 25, and 26 one end of wirerope is equipped with below the second support plate 5 and hangs Hook 27.
Bail 7 and control cabinet 1 are threadedly coupled;It controls 4 side wall of box and is equipped with several buttons;First support plate 2 and wall Face 3 is bolted, and the first support plate 2 and the second support plate 5 are bolted, and connecting rod 6 and the first support plate 2 pass through It is bolted;The width of slide plate 10 is greater than the width of through slot 8;7 inner diameter of bail is greater than 27 width of suspension hook.
It should be noted that the utility model is based on output control equipment is wirelessly input to, in use, control cabinet 1 On bail 7 hang on suspension hook 27, pass through control box 4 and control the work of the second motor 20, the output shaft of the second motor 20 drives Reel 22 rotate, 22 winding wire ropes 26 of reel, reel 22 by wirerope 26, suspension hook 27 and bail 7 make control cabinet 1 to On move to suitable position, pass through control box 4 control first motor 14 work, 17 turns of the output shaft driven gear of first motor 14 Dynamic, gear 17 moves rack gear 16 in the horizontal direction, and rack gear 16 drives slide plate 10 to move along sliding rail 9, and slide plate 9 passes through connection Plate 19, the second shaft 21, reel 22, wirerope 26, suspension hook 27, bail 7 drive control cabinet 1 to move in the horizontal direction Third connecting plate 28 and the first support plate 2, and then fixed control cabinet 1 is bolted, convenient for being rapidly completed in suitable position Control the installation of cabinet 1.
